In the foreground, an elderly man with a long beard sits hunched over, stirring something in a bowl. He appears to be a hermit or a recluse, dressed in dark, simple clothing.
The central focus is a wooden cabin raised on stilts in the middle of a misty forest. The cabin has a steep, pointed roof and a small balcony. It's surrounded by bare trees, creating an eerie atmosphere.
The forest floor is scattered with stones and a few crosses, suggesting a makeshift graveyard. The entire scene is bathed in a greenish-blue haze, amplifying the mysterious and somber mood.
The fog obscures the background, giving a sense of isolation and otherworldliness. The bare branches of the trees frame the view, drawing attention to the cabin and the solitary figure.
Overall, the image evokes feelings of loneliness, mystery, and a connection between life, death, and nature. It has a strong atmospheric quality that blends elements of fantasy and melancholy.
